Why quantum computing changes everything
Quantum computers differ from classical computers in that they are able to exist in multiple states and explore all possible solutions simultaneously. They are set to revolutionize problem-solving. This emerging class of quantum technologies introduces significant implications for encryption and trust across digital ecosystems. As these powerful machines evolve, they threaten to render traditional encryption methods, such as RSA (Rivest–Shamir–Adleman) and ECC (Elliptic curve cryptography) algorithms, vulnerable.
Experts predict that by 2030, a sufficiently advanced quantum computer could crack the current encryption safeguarding our sensitive information and communications. This quantum leap demands a proactive, robust response from organizations to protect their digital assets. Achieving quantum readiness means preparing now by assessing current systems and planning upgrades to withstand future threats.

Year 2030: The ticking time bomb
Quantum computing is no longer a distant challenge, it’s an immediate risk. Proactive risk management is now a requirement for staying ahead of disruption. Organizations must start developing mitigation strategies to defend against two critical postquantum cryptography threats:
- Harvest now, decrypt later (HNDL) Attacks
Cybercriminals are already intercepting and storing encrypted data today, with the intent to decrypt it in the future once quantum computers can easily break current cryptographic algorithms. - Vulnerable long-lived digital signatures
Digital signatures, critical in systems such as PKI, IoT devices, legal documents, and medical records must remain valid for decades. The longer organizations delay adopting PQC solutions, the more exposed these long-term assets become to future quantum attacks.
